The opener is not a cure for a poor door

One of one of the most typical errors homeowners make is thinking an opener can compensate for a struggling door. It can not. If the door is tough to lift, drags in areas, or hangs erratically, compeling it with an opener just includes stress to a system that currently requires interest. The Customer Item Security Compensation makes the factor plainly: an appropriately running property garage door ought to be balanced, and if a door binds, sticks, or is out of balance, it needs to be serviced by a professional.

That assistance is more vital than it seems. An unbalanced door does not simply create wear. It changes just how the system acts under load. It can make the opener work more challenging than it should, and it can mask a mechanical problem till the failure becomes apparent and a lot more costly.

Cables, spring settings up, and various other equipment should be fixed by a competent service individual prior to an opener is set up. That indicates if you are planning to update from an older setup, or adding one to a door that has actually been hand-operated, the ideal series is not "purchase opener first, figure out the door later." The best sequence is to see to it the door system is sound, after that install the opener.

Why contemporary safety and security requirements transformed the conversation

Automatic garage door openers produced on or after January 1, 1991 are needed to have entrapment security under security regulations tied to UL 325. For homeowners, that date issues because it marks a clear change in what needs to be considered appropriate security defense in a property opener.

Choosing a firm matters nearly as much as choosing the equipment

The garage door organization has exceptional experts in it, yet it also has room for criminals. That is not a minor footnote. When a home owner is stressed, locked out, or attempting to protect the home promptly, they are extra vulnerable to stress, faster ways, and blew up charges.

The Bbb has warned regarding garage-door scammers who might lack a legit physical display room or utilize a fake address. Genuine firms usually have recognizable branding, a physical area, and proven call info. That may appear fundamental, yet it is just one of the simplest and most effective filters available to homeowners.

If you are searching for "property garage doors near me" or "property garage door repair near me," the very first result is not automatically the very best result. The very same goes with the least expensive service-call offer. Really low quotes can be bait for a lot greater charges as soon as the technician gets here. High-pressure methods are an additional alerting indication, specifically when someone pushes for immediate significant job prior to clearly explaining the problem.

A reputable provider need to be willing to identify who they are, what they found, what requires to be done, and what it will cost. The FTC advises customers to confirm a service provider's permit with state or county federal government, request for evidence of insurance coverage, and get a written contract before job begins. The BBB in a similar way suggests asking for evidence of insurance, licensing, certifications, and identification, while keeping in mind that licensing demands differ by place and needs to be talked to local authorities.

For home owners, that equates right into an uncomplicated standard: if a company resists paperwork, resists inquiries, or hurries you toward payment, action back.

How to protect on your own when employing for repair work or replacement

A garage door problem frequently gets to the most awful time. That seriousness is precisely what scammers trust. The best defense is a brief pause before you accept the work.

Use this screening checklist when speaking with any kind of company:

  • Confirm the business has verifiable call information and a genuine physical presence.
  • Ask for evidence of insurance, and confirm licensing if your location needs it.
  • Request a created price quote describing the job, products, conclusion day, and price.
  • Ask whether there is a diagnostic fee, especially if you determine not to proceed with repairs.
  • Be skeptical of extremely reduced quotes, pressure to act right away, or needs for full payment upfront.

That last factor is worthy of emphasis. Complete payment needs prior to work begins are a major warning. So are specialists who get here without clear firm recognition. The BBB keeps in mind that reputable technicians generally use uniforms, carry identification, and drive company-branded lorries. Those details do not assure high quality, yet their lack ought to make you extra careful, not less.

Replacement is sometimes the much safer argument than repair

People have a tendency to mount repair work versus replacement as a financial choice alone. It is never ever just that.

If a system is dated, undependable, and built around hardware problems that ought to have been attended to long ago, replacing components one at a time may not be the wisest step. On the other hand, if the door is otherwise sound and the concern is restricted and plainly diagnosed, repair work can be sensible.

The convincing case for substitute obtains more powerful when safety defenses are uncertain, when the condition of the door and hardware raises concern, or when duplicated solution phone calls are circling the same unresolved trouble. The persuasive situation for fixing gets more powerful when a certified technician can record a specific problem, define the repair in creating, and describe why the remaining system is still in appropriate operating condition.
